A Professional Certificate in Smart Manufacturing Human Factors equ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to optimize human-machine interaction within advanced manufacturing environments. This involves understanding human capabilities, limitations, and cognitive ergonomics in the context of Industry 4.0 technologies.
The program's learning outcomes center around improving productivity, safety, and overall efficiency in smart factories. Graduates will be proficient in applying human factors principles to design, implement, and evaluate human-centered manufacturing systems, leading to better worker performance and reduced error rates. This includes expertise in areas like human-robot collaboration and the usability of advanced manufacturing interfaces.
